# Create some simple data frames:
df1 = as.data.frame (c(1,2))
df1$col1 = (c(1,2))
df1$col2 = (c(3,4))
df1$col3 = (c(5,6))
df1[1] = NULL
df2 = as.data.frame (c(1,2))
df2$col1 = (c(10.10101010101,20))
df2$col2 = (c(30.25,40))
df2$col3 = (c(50E2,60))
df2[1] = NULL
# Create a format string:
fmts = "0:0::1:0%:::0:general::1:0.0"
# Note this format string might also have been written as:
#
# fmts = "0:0::1:0%,0:general::1:0.0"
# The first column (column number 0) of Sheet1 will have "0"
# as its format (i.e. it will presented as an integer).
#
# The second column (column number 1) of Sheet1 will have "0%"
# as its format (i.e. it will be presented as a percentage).
# The first column (column number 0) of Sheet2 will have
# "general" as its format (i.e. it will be presented as provided
# in the data frame).
#
# The second column (column number 1) of Sheet2 will have "0.0"
# as its format (i.e. it will be presented as a float with
# one digit).
# Let us specify some xls file names:
ofn1 = paste(tempdir(),"/tenure_rownames_false.xls",sep="")
ofn2 = paste(tempdir(),"/tenure_rownames_default.xls",sep="")
ofn3 = paste(tempdir(),"/tenure_rownames_true.xls",sep="")
# Now write the dataframes with the format string being applied
# per column:
write.xls(c(df1,df2), ofn1, formats=fmts)
